According to Vice President Joe Biden, the secret that is solar is finally out and that’s a good thing. Biden, who spoke at Solar Power International on Wednesday, is clearly a fan of the technology. He thanked the industry representatives in attendance for the work that they do providing clean energy to the world, jobs to veterans and energy independence the United States. The industry has grown an incredible amount since he took office, he said.

NEW YORK, Sept 17 (Reuters) - General Motors Co has agreed to pay $900 million and enter a deferred prosecution agreement to end a U.S. criminal investigation into its handling of defective ignition switches in many of its vehicles and which are linked to 124 deaths.
